How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Montgomery?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 36116 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,121 | $595 | $3,000 |
| 36116 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,542 | $850 | $3,891 |
| 36116 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,319 | $3,003 | $3,915 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 36116 ZIP Code
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in 36116?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in 36116 range from $850 to $3,891,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$850 to $3,891.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$3,003 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,000.
